Maintenance Operations Manager-Veteran Owned Commercial Landscaping Company in Nashville, TN
Job purpose
The Landscape Maintenance Operations Manager directly supervises Crew Leaders and Crew Members, while also working in a coaching capacity with the crew to deliver excellent results to the customer. Responsibilities include general labor, in field training, scheduling, hiring, perform disciplinary actions and releasing team members, direct crews on the job, operating heavy equipment completing administrative tasks, budgeting hours, ensuring safety awareness, and regular interaction with customers.
Duties and responsibilities
Lead a team of 15-20 crew leaders and crew members
Build and uphold a culture of Safety for the team.
Hiring, tracking attendance, issues warnings and reprimands and dismissals
Daily/weekly routing of the crew’s daily routes through landscape software
Proficiently operate various lawn maintenance equipment and training of team members
Coordinate materials required for detail crews and enhancement projects
Work closely with the CRM to help determine any service gaps from our clients.
Budget hours for on-time completion of daily projects and track teams efficiency • Ensure required documentation of time and work completed is documented correctly.
Keep work vehicle and equipment clean and organized.
Perform such other activities as may be temporarily or permanently assigned.
Required to report to office each day during normal business hours.
Qualifications
Possess (or be qualified to obtain) a TN spray certification/license.
Possess and maintain a valid Driver License issued by a U.S. State or Territory.
Have and maintain qualifying MVR for company auto insurance.
Ability to interact professionally with all customers, team members, and those from external organizations.
Uses Word, Excel, and Outlook proficiently.
Has experience with Aspire Landscape software experience
Bilingual proficiency with English and Spanish, preferred.
3+ years of experience as a Landscape Maintenance Operations Manager
Working conditions
Required to work outdoors for primary job functions.
Required to work in an office environment for some primary job functions
Physical requirements
Required to endure long periods of standing or walking and extended periods of bending, stooping, and lifting.
Ability to lift 15-50 lbs. frequently.
Ability to lift 51-90 lbs. occasionally.
Compensation Includes: Salary plus commission structure, 100% employer paid health insurance for employee (and additional elective benefits) weekly pay, PTO, 401K %, paid holidays, company vehicle and much more
